Given that Jordan wants 6000 dollars after 3 years for making a family trip.

We have to find out the amount invested now to get the required 6000 dollars

We have interest of 8% compounded semi annually.

equivalent rate =
(8)/(200) =0.04

If P is the amount invested now, then


P(1+0.04)^(3*2) =6000\\P =6000(1.04)^(-6) \\P=4741.89

He has to invest 4741.89 dollars now
